Runbook: Fee rules acting weird? Start here.

When a customer reports a wrong shipping fee, first check whether the Tollgate rules engine picked the expected rule: open the order in the admin panel and expand "Fee Trace." Nine times out of ten, a zone override from a promo is winning over the base rate — that's by design, even if it looks off. If the trace shows no rule matched at all, that's a real bug; escalate to the platform channel. Include the engine build shown below with your ticket.

session token of kagup-hahaf = htk3_2b8

TICKET-2087: Connection failures when the Crumwell storefront evaluates the 2 p.m. order cutoff. The cutoff check queries the bakery schedule table directly, and the pool exhausts under lunch traffic, so late orders slip through. Short-term fix: raise the pool size and add a retry. To reproduce locally, point your client at the following.

database URL for kahif-fahaf: redis://eliax_svc:yN@db-bcc9.ordinhq.internal:5432/aldok

## Step 4: Patch the token refresher

Quick heads-up for review: Vantrell's session-token refresh in Lockspur v2 was re-issuing tokens without rotating the signing nonce, so stale sessions stayed valid past expiry. The fix forces a full rotation on every refresh. Please sanity-check the TTLs and rotation window before we ship. The current production config is as follows.

config for bahop-baduf:
[kasion]
team = lamath
access_code = ac_d807e5
host = kasion.paliqcloud.corp
port = 4000
owner = julix.tamvan
peer = frair.qorvelsoft.local

Subject: Cut-over summary — Ovenside order-cutoff rule

For the security review: last night we migrated the bakery order-cutoff rule from the legacy Crumbline scheduler to the new Ovenside policy engine. Cutoff evaluation now happens server-side only, with signed timestamps, and the client override path has been removed entirely. All changes were peer-reviewed and deployed via the audited pipeline. The configuration values in effect after cut-over are reproduced below.

deployment values, yafof-fajeg:
[eliox]
host = eliox.nelvrocorp.internal
user = eliox_svc
database = eliox_prod